Property Overview & Key Characteristics
This Betsworth home presents a compelling opportunity centered on its exceptional land. Situated on a half-acre lot (22,248 sqft), the property ranks in the top 1% for land size across Winnipeg, offering rare, expansive outdoor space in the city. The house itself is a modest 960 sqft, one-storey bungalow from 1963 with a finished basement and a detached garage.
